Learn MoreThis project is designated to develop a next generation optimal two-dimensional energy management algorithm for a novel grid-connected thermal/electrical hybrid energy system. On-site implementation of the model and algorithm will be phased into a real community at an undisclosed location for performance evaluation. The results of this project can be directly used by the partner organization to reveal new energy generation and management products, which will have tremendous market potential due to the upcoming energy strategy change, as the Government of Canada is committed to a historic climate change agreement at COP 21.
